PRODUCT APPLICATION
- For making smooth and leveled floor underlays for carpets, PVC, cork, linoleum, floor panels, parquet, mosaic, ceramic and stone tiles:
– on sound insulation, e.g. from acoustic mat, mineral wool, polystyrene foam, etc. (required insulation compressibility below 3 mm) – laying thickness 20-50 mm,
– on the separating layer of foil, roofing felt, etc. – laying thickness 20-50 mm,
– on ceramic, stone, PVC, terrazzo tiles, anhydrite, magnesite primers – laying thickness 4-50 mm,
– for sinking heating elements in systems with electric or water underfloor heating – laying thickness 25-50 mm (including at least 10 mm above the heating wires),
– on boards, OSB boards, etc. – laying thickness 10-50 mm,
– on the parquet – laying thickness 20-50 mm,
– sleepers associated with the concrete substrate, cement screeds – laying thickness 2-50 mm.
- As a primer for decorative floors weber.floor DESIGN
- Recommended in weber.floor system solutions for weak and difficult substrates
- For use inside new or renovated residential buildings and in offices, hospitals, schools, shops, cinemas, public facilities, etc.
The weber.floor 4310 primer is not recommended to be operated without the above-mentioned topcoats.

REMARK!
Do not operate the weber.floor 4310 primer without topcoats.
The temperature of the ambient and substrate during the work and for the next 7 days should be between + 10 ° C and + 25 ° C.
Relative humidity of the < substrate 95%.
During the works and 3 days after their completion, it is recommended to slightly ventilate the rooms (avoid drafts!)
Do not allow intense sunlight or heating of the poured mortar.
